Roofline Maintenance: Essential Techniques for Longevity
Roofline maintenance is typically a neglected aspect of home management, yet it is important to the longevity and structural integrity of any structure. Efficient roofline maintenance incorporates not just the roofing itself but also the fascia, soffits, and rain gutters that work in performance to safeguard a home from the components. This post explores the essential elements of roofline maintenance, presents techniques for upkeep, and responses frequently asked concerns on the subject.
Understanding Roofline Components
Before delving into maintenance methods, it's crucial to comprehend the components of the roofline. Each aspect serves an unique purpose:
ComponentDescriptionFunctionRoofingThe upper covering of a structure, safeguarding it from weatherPrevents water ingress, supplies insulationFasciaThe board running along the edge of the roofingSupports the bottom row of roofing tiles, holds guttersSoffitThe underside of the roof overhangProvides ventilation to the attic, safeguards versus bugsGutterTroughs attached to the eaves of the roofing systemDirects rainwater away from the structureValue of Roofline Maintenance

Methods for Roofline Maintenance
The following maintenance strategies can help guarantee the durability and functionality of rooflines:
1. Regular Inspection
Performing regular inspections of the roofline is essential. Look for signs of damage or wear, consisting of:
Cracked or broken tilesRotted wood in the fascia or soffitCollected debris in rain gutters
Property owners ought to schedule professional examinations a minimum of as soon as a year or after serious weather condition events.
2. Cleaning up Gutters
Cleaning seamless gutters is vital for directing water far from the home successfully. A suggested process includes:
Removing Debris: Clear leaves, dirt, and other blockages.Examining Downspouts: Ensure they are directed away from the structure.Flushing with Water: Use a pipe to ensure appropriate drainage.
A great guideline of thumb is to tidy rain gutters a minimum of twice a year, preferably in spring and fall.
3. Repairing and Painting Fascia and Soffits
Wooden fascia and soffits can degrade with time due to weather direct exposure. House owners must:
Inspect for Wood Rot: Check for indications of decay and repair as needed.Clean and Paint: Use premium paint to safeguard against moisture.4. Examining Roof Condition
Roofing evaluations must be extensive, concentrating on:
Shingle Damage: Replace any split or missing shingles without delay.Flashing Issues: Check metal flashing around vents and chimneys for rust or wear.Indications of Leaks: Look for interior water stains or mold, which indicate possible roofing system damage.5. Making sure Ventilation
Correct ventilation in the attic is essential for preventing wetness buildup. To guarantee great airflow:
Check Vents: Ensure vents are not blocked by insulation or particles.Install Soffit Vents: These promote air flow and help manage temperature.
By executing these strategies, property owners can keep their rooflines efficiently.
FAQs About Roofline MaintenanceQ1: How typically should I examine my roofline?
A: It is suggested to check your roofline at least once a year, and after any considerable weather events.
Q2: What are the signs that my gutters require cleaning?
A: Signs consist of overflowing water, noticeable debris in the gutter, or drooping rain gutters.
Q3: Can I perform roofline maintenance myself, or should I work with a professional?
A: Many property owners can perform standard maintenance like cleaning up rain gutters and inspecting fascia, but professional aid is advised for repairs, specifically on high or steep roofings.
Q4: What is the very best season for roofline maintenance?
A: Spring and fall are perfect for roofline maintenance since they enable you to adjust to seasonal changes and prepare for weather fluctuations.
Q5: Will roofline maintenance conserve me cash?
A: Yes, regular maintenance can avoid expensive repairs and lower energy costs with time.
